INVESTING IN ERGONOMIC CHAIRS
Investing in ergonomic chairs is one of the most powerful commitments a company can make to employee health, wellbeing and performance. Designed with customisable features, these chairs provide lumbar support, adjustable height and tailored comfort, ensuring optimal posture throughout long work hours. The benefits go beyond comfort. They protect spinal health and boost productivity. Key considerations include:
- Prioritise Full Adjustability: Select chairs with adjustable lumbar, neck and arm support for personalised fit.
- Choose Quality Materials: Opt for breathable, durable fabrics that enhance airflow and long-term use.
- Ensure Versatile Adjustments: Provide tilt tension and seat depth options to suit different body types.
High-quality ergonomic seating not only prevents discomfort but also demonstrates a company’s dedication to valuing employee health and wellbeing.
THE BENEFITS OF ADJUSTABLE DESKS
Adjustable desks, particularly sit-stand models, are game-changers for modern office setups. These desks enable employees to alternate between sitting and standing, promoting improved blood circulation and posture. Standing periodically reduces the risks linked to prolonged sitting, such as poor cardiovascular health and musculoskeletal strain. Allowing employees to personalise their workspace boosts energy, reduces fatigue and increases daily output. By choosing adjustable desks, companies improve the workplace with quality equipment, creating a dynamic environment where employees are empowered to care for their own physical health.
PROVIDING HIGH-QUALITY COMPUTER PERIPHERALS
Often underestimated, peripherals such as keyboards, mice and monitors play a vital role in sustaining healthy posture and long-term comfort. Ergonomic keyboards minimise wrist strain, precision mice encourage natural hand movement and adjustable monitor arms keep screens at eye level to prevent neck and shoulder tension. To optimise the workspace:
- Provide Ergonomic Tools: Supply split keyboards or vertical mice to support natural wrist alignment.
- Support Multi-Monitor Needs: Offer dual or multiple screens for employees who require expanded setups.
- Reduce Eye Strain: Position monitors with adjustable arms and minimise glare for clearer and more comfortable viewing.
Investing in high-quality peripherals not only prevents repetitive strain injuries but also empowers employees with a smoother, healthier and pain-free workflow.
